Sri Hemkund Sahib is one of the most revered high-altitude pilgrimage sites in Uttarakhand. Situated at an elevation of 15,200 feet in the Chamoli district, this sacred Gurdwara is set alongside a glacial lake surrounded by seven majestic snow-covered peaks.
Whether you are planning a spiritual yatra or looking to experience one of the most rewarding Himalayan treks, proper preparation and seamless travel arrangements are key to a smooth journey.
Key Highlights of the Yatra
- World's Highest Gurdwara: A sacred shrine revered by Sikhs worldwide, offering deep spiritual tranquility amid alpine beauty.
- The Scenic Himalayan Trek: A 13 km trek from Govindghat to Ghangaria, passing through pine forests, mountain streams, and cascading waterfalls.
- Ghangaria Base Camp: A peaceful village serving as the primary base camp for pilgrims heading to both Hemkund Sahib and the neighboring Valley of Flowers.
- Ancient Lakshman Temple: A historic temple located on the banks of Hemkund Lake right next to the Gurdwara.
